British Land acquires prestigious Clarges Estate for £129.6m
The Clarges Estate, Mayfair
British Land has entered into a corporate agreement to purchase a vast swathe of Mayfair, including Clarges House, 6/12 Clarges Street and 82/84 Piccadilly for £129.6 million.

RIBA raises membership fees
RIBA has raised its membership fees for the first time in four years.
Annual subscription will rise from £370 to £383 in September, a 3.5 per cent increase in line with the CPI.
